储存在区块链是什么意思区块链存储的意义与未2025-02-22 21:00:53
区块链技术是一种去中心化的分布式账本技术,通过加密和共识机制保障数据的安全性和透明性。储存在区块链意味着数据被永久且不可篡改地记录在链上,任何人都能访问到这些数据。这一概念与传统数据存储方式有着显著的区别,为各领域的发展带来了新的可能性。
在区块链系统中,数据是以区块的形式进行记录,每一个区块都包含了一组交易信息以及该区块的哈希值和前一个区块的哈希值,从而形成了一条链。这种结构使得每一个区块都与前面的区块紧密相连,确保了数据的一致性和安全性。储存在区块链上的信息在被确认后就无法被更改,这一特性极大地增强了数据的可信性。
### 区块链存储的优势
区块链存储相较于传统存储方式具有诸多优势。首先是数据的安全性。由于区块链采用了加密技术,并且数据被分散存储在网络中的多个节点上,因此即使某一节点出现故障,整个数据也不会丢失,保障了数据的安全性和完整性。此外,由于每个区块都需要经过网络中的多个节点进行验证,确保信息的真实有效,数据篡改的风险大大降低。
其次,区块链的透明性也是其一大优势。在区块链上执行的每一笔交易都能被网络中的参与者查看并验证,这为数据的审计和监管提供了便利。尤其在金融、供应链等行业,透明性可以增强各方的信任。
另一个重要的优势是区块链的去中心化特性。传统的数据存储模式往往依赖于中心化的服务器,这不仅增加了单点故障的风险,还容易导致数据被操控。而区块链则通过多方共同维护网络,消除了中心化带来的风险,提高了整个系统的健壮性。
### 区块链存储的应用场景
区块链存储技术的应用场景十分广泛。金融行业是最早尝试区块链技术的领域之一,利用区块链可以实现快速安全的跨境支付,降低交易成本,提高资金流动效率。此外,区块链还为智能合约的实施提供了技术支持,自动化执行合同条款,减少了人为干预的可能性。
在供应链管理中,区块链可用于追踪产品的来源和流通路径,确保供应链的透明性和可追溯性,这对于食品安全、药品管理等领域尤为重要。
另外,在身份验证方面,区块链可以用于构建去中心化的身份系统,用户可以自主管理自己的身份信息,减少身份盗用等安全隐患。
### 区块链存储的挑战与未来
尽管区块链存储技术优势明显,但在实际应用中仍面临一些挑战。首先是性能问题,现有的区块链网络在处理交易速度上与传统数据库相比存在劣势,特别是在高并发的场景下,如何提高交易的处理速度仍然是一个亟需解决的问题。
其次是能源消耗。在一些公链(如比特币)中,挖矿机制需要消耗大量的电力,导致环境问题的争议。因此,如何提高能源利用效率,发展更环保的共识机制是未来区块链技术发展的方向。
此外,合规性也是区块链技术应用中的一大挑战。由于其去中心化的特性,如何在保护用户隐私的同时遵循相关法规,确保合规性,将会是未来各方需要努力的方向。
### 相关问题探讨
####
1. 如何保证区块链数据存储的安全性?
区块链数据存储的安全性主要依赖于其去中心化、加密和共识机制等特性。首先,区块链的去中心化保证了没有单一的控制节点,这使得数据不易被篡改。如果某个节点受到攻击,其他节点依然可以继续维护网络的稳定性。其次,区块链中的数据通过加密算法进行保护,确保只有授权用户能够访问和修改数据。
由于每个区块都包含前一个区块的哈希值,这种链接结构使篡改数据变得异常困难。如果想要修改某个区块的数据,必须同时修改之后所有区块的数据,并且还要控制网络中超过50%的节点,这在实际上几乎是不可能的。此外,区块链的共识机制如工作量证明(PoW)和权益证明(PoS)也增加了攻击的难度,确保只有经过验证的交易能够被记录。
然而,区块链的安全性并非绝对无缺,不当的智能合约编码、用户私钥的管理等也可能导致安全风险。用户需要提高安全意识,妥善保管私钥,避免因人为原因造成的资产损失。
#### 2. 区块链在金融行业的潜在影响有哪些?
区块链技术对金融行业的影响是多方面的。首先,它确保交易的透明性和可追溯性,使得审计和监管变得更加高效。在金融交易中,任何一笔交易的发起、处理和结算过程都可以在区块链上完整记录,减少了信息不对称的可能性。
其次,通过智能合约技术,可以自动化地执行合同条款,这大大提高了交易的效率,减少了人为干预的可能性。例如,保险行业可以利用区块链自动处理理赔流程,减少理赔所需的时间和成本。此外,区块链还降低了跨境支付的成本和时间,提高了资金流动的效率。
另外,区块链技术还促进了数字货币的发展,使得去中心化的加密货币成为可能。这种新型货币不受中心化金融机构的控制,为用户提供了更大的自由度和便利性。
尽管区块链对金融行业的潜在影响显著,但需要注意的是,金融监管和合规性仍然是亟需解决的问题,各国对区块链和加密货币的态度迥异,未来仍需探索适合的治理框架。
#### 3. 如何解决区块链存储中的性能瓶颈?
区块链存储中的性能瓶颈主要体现在交易处理速度和吞吐量上。与传统的数据库相比,区块链处理每一笔交易都需要经过网络中多个节点的验证,这使得交易速度相对较慢。因此,提升区块链的性能是当前研究的重要课题之一。
一种解决方案是通过改变共识机制。例如,以太坊正在向权益证明(PoS)机制过渡,通过这种机制减少交易验证过程中的资源消耗,提高交易处理的速度。
此外,链下扩展(off-chain scaling)也是一种有效的策略。通过将部分交易记录移至链下,减少区块链系统的负担,同时在需要时将相关信息同步至链上,从而提高整体的性能表现。这种方法能够有效地缩短交易确认时间,并提升交易吞吐量。
另外,使用分片(Sharding)技术可以将区块链网络划分为若干个小片段,每个片段独立处理其上的交易,从而提高整体的处理能力。这种方法在以太坊等项目中得到了实践。
最重要的是,技术层面的解决方案需要与用户需求及行业实际应用相结合,以便更好地推动区块链技术的落地与发展。
#### 4. 区块链存储如何改变数据隐私和保护?
区块链存储在数据隐私和保护方面提供了创新的解决方案。首先,由于区块链的去中心化特性,用户的数据不再存储在中央服务器,而是分散在网络中的多个节点上。这种分散的存储方式降低了数据遭受攻击和泄露的风险。
其次,区块链利用加密技术来保护用户的数据隐私。在传统中心化存储中,用户的数据往往可以被服务提供商任意访问和使用,而在区块链上,只有用户自己能掌控自己的私钥,这使得用户有更高的权限去管理自己的数据。
此外,零知识证明(ZKP)等隐私保护技术的应用,使得用户可以在不透露具体数据的情况下进行身份验证或数据共享。这为很多行业提供了保护用户隐私的可能,比如在金融、医疗等领域,用户可以在确保隐私的前提下,依然能够完成相关的交易和信息共享。
尽管区块链在数据隐私方面具备了一定的优势,但仍然需要注意,如何在保证数据安全性与隐私性之间取得平衡,以及在遵循相关法律法规的基础上,实现合规的隐私保护,仍然是未来需要探索的领域。
总结而言,区块链技术的储存方式为数据管理和保护带来了新的思路,其在透明性、安全性及效率等多方面的优势,使得其在多个行业都有着广泛的应用前景。然而,面对许多挑战,如何进一步突破技术瓶颈、解决合规性等问题,将是未来区块链发展需要关注的重点。